## BUG-2417: Replica lag alarm firing nonstop in staging

Hey — the Driftmere read-replica lag alarm has been paging since Tuesday, and it turns out staging was pointed at the prod threshold config. Lag spikes to ~40s during the nightly reindex, which is expected there. Fix in this PR: staging gets its own `.env` with `LAG_ALARM_THRESHOLD_MS=60000` and the alarm service reads it at boot. One more thing before you approve — the metrics push still needs its auth secret on the line after the threshold:

sealed setting: LEDGER_TOKEN20=6148d35bbb480b0ab79e

## Color-Contrast Audit — Pre-Release Gate

Before tagging a release of the Glintmere UI, the automated contrast audit must pass on all themes. The job runs against every registered component and fails the build if any text/background pair falls below WCAG AA ratios. Waivers are allowed only for decorative elements and must be recorded with a reviewer's sign-off. If the audit flags a regression, hold the release and notify the design systems channel. Current audit results and waiver records are published on the internal page here.

operations page: https://confluence.zemvarlabs.internal/projects/display/browse/display/8963

### 2.8.1 — Key rotation

The Driftpost digest scheduler rotated its artifact signing key following the quarterly audit at Hollowbrook Systems. Batch email digest jobs built before this release will fail verification and must be re-queued. On-call: if a digest worker rejects a payload, restart it after updating the trust store. The new public signing key for verification is below.

signing key of yahip-fajog = bky19_Mf3ZQPwGZFrvf4t1oP3